#6986CE Hex Color Code

#6986CE

The Hexadecimal Color #6986CE is a contrast shade of Corn Flower Blue. #6986CE RGB value is rgb(105, 134, 206). RGB Color Model of #6986CE consists of 41% red, 52% green and 80% blue. HSL color Mode of #6986CE has 223°(degrees) Hue, 51% Saturation and 61% Lightness. #6986CE color has an wavelength of 479.59259n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#6986CE is #9999FF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#6986CE is #68C. The Closest Color to #6986CE is #6495ED. Official Name of #6986CE Hex Code is Danube.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#6986CE is 49 Cyan 35 Magenta 0 Yellow 19 Black and #6986CE CMY is 49, 35, 0.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#6986CE

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
